Summary

This role will develop, manage, lead and execute Kia’s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) Program and Diversity, Equality and Inclusion (DEI) Program. This includes the development and management of both Kia’s CSR and DEI strategy, their creation and implementation, and leading Kia’s overall CSR and DEI partnerships, programs and corporate philanthropy. The role will assure alignment with Kia’s corporate philosophy and values and implement strategy and action items to improve Diversity, Equality and Inclusion competencies throughout the company.

Major Responsibilities

1st Priority - 50%

CSR Strategy, Creation, and Implementation:
Establish the strategy for leading and executing the creation and implementation of Kia America’s (KUS) corporate social responsibility objectives, including program management, partnership development and benchmarking activities.
Continue to enhance KUS’s Corporate Social Responsibility program to ensure it is sustainable and aligns with KUS’s business goals while demonstrating value to its stakeholders, customers, Team Members, communities, and partners.

2nd Priority - 50%

DEI Strategy, Creation, and Implementation:
Develop, execute and evaluate guiding principles for Diversity, Equality and Inclusion that are aligned with Kia Motors’ Corporate Philosophy and Values and position KMA among the leaders in this field.

Advise and represent the Company externally on all Diversity, Equality, and Inclusion-related matters, including but not limited to communications with (a) governmental entities and public organizations/agencies; (b) communities with national, regional and local reach; (c) private organizations/entities with special interests in Diversity, Equality and Inclusion matters. Drive organization in addressing these issues, make recommendations to policies, procedures, and organizational principles/business plans/etc.
